Protocol for imbibed seed piercing for Agrobacterium-mediated transformation of jute
Shuvobrata Majumder1, Subhadarshini Parida1, Nrisingha Dey1
1Institute of Life Sciences, Nalco square, Bhubaneswar, Odisha 751023, India.
Abstract:
Here, we present a streamlined Agrobacterium-mediated transformation protocol for jute (Corchorus sp.). We describe steps to pierce and vacuum infiltrate imbibed jute seeds with Agrobacterium suspension. We then detail procedures for selecting transformed seeds by using a hygromycin-B-supplemented medium. This approach can achieve transformation efficiencies of 20.44% ± 1.17% and 15.55% ± 0.58% for tossa (C. olitorius) and white (C. capsularis) jute, respectively. Demanding minimal resources and time, this protocol can elevate genetic engineering research in jute fiber crops.
